6x² + 7x - 5 = 0
In this case, you need to factor the left side of the equation
(3x + 5)(2x - 1) = 0
Now set factor equal to zero (0)
3x + 5= 0 or 2x - 1 = 0
x = -5/3 or x = 1/2
